The Importance of Local SEO for London, Ontario Businesses
Every industry in the thriving city of London, Ontario, is very competitive for enterprises. A...
Read MoreSelect Page
Every industry in the thriving city of London, Ontario, is very competitive for enterprises. A...
Read More